1.1 Three Positive Personal Characteristics for an Effective Teacher
Counsellor

1. Empathy:

o Definition: The ability to understand and share the feelings of another
person.

o Discussion: Empathy allows a teacher counsellor to connect with
students on an emotional level, creating a safe and supportive
environment where students feel understood and valued. This can lead
to more open and honest communication, which is essential for
effective counselling. Empathy also helps in building trust, as students
are more likely to open up to someone who they believe genuinely
cares about their well-being.

, 2. Patience:

o Definition: The capacity to accept or tolerate delay, problems, or
suffering without becoming annoyed or anxious.

o Discussion: Patience is crucial in counselling as students may take
time to express their thoughts and feelings. Some may be hesitant or
struggle to articulate their issues. A patient counsellor provides the
necessary time and space for students to process their emotions and
thoughts, facilitating a more effective and thoughtful dialogue.
Patience also helps in managing challenging behaviors without
resorting to frustration or negative responses.

3. Strong Communication Skills:

o Definition: The ability to convey information effectively and listen
actively.

o Discussion: Effective communication involves not only expressing
oneself clearly but also listening actively and attentively. A teacher
counsellor with strong communication skills can provide clear
guidance, feedback, and support, while also ensuring that they fully
understand the student’s perspective. Good communication helps in
clarifying issues, setting goals, and developing strategies to address
the student’s concerns.
